OKC Thunder forward Jalen Williams exited Game 2 of the Western Conference finals vs the San Antonio Spurs late in the first quarter.
OKC Thunder forward Jalen Williams exited Wednesday night's Game 2 of the Western Conference finals against the San Antonio Spurs with a left hamstring injury, according to a report from ESPN's Tim MacMahon . Williams checked out at the 1:34 mark in the first quarter and hasn't returned. It’s the same hamstring he strained in Game 2 of the first round against the Phoenix Suns , causing him to miss six games before coming back on Monday.
It's uncertain when exactly Williams sustained the injury. He checked out of the game at the 1:34 mark in the first quarter and has yet to return. Williams scored on an alley-oop dunk from Jared McCain moments before checking out of the game.
